Trichoplax adhaerens is the only living species in the phylum Placozoa. Individuals are about 1 mm wide and only 27 μm high, are irregularly shaped, and consist of a total of about 2,000 cells, which are diploid (2n = 12) . There are four types of cells, none of which are nerve or muscle cells, and none of which have cell walls. Individual animals move using cilia, and any "edge" can lead. T. adhaerens feeds on marine microbes, mostly unicellular green algae, by crawling atop the algae and trapping it between its ventral surface and the substrate. Enzymes are then secreted onto the algae, and the resulting nutrients are absorbed. T. adhaerens sperm cells have never been observed, nor have embryos past the 64-cell (blastula) stage.

Definitions:

Pelvic Splanchnic Nerves

Nerves that arise from the sacral spinal cord, innervating the lower abdomen, pelvis, and contributing to the function of urinary and reproductive organs.

Parasympathetic Division

A division of the autonomic nervous system that conserves energy by slowing the heart rate and increasing digestive and glandular activities.

Postganglionic Neurons

Neurons that transmit impulses away from ganglia (collections of nerve cell bodies) in the autonomic nervous system to a target organ or tissue.

Terminal Ganglia

Groups of nerve cells situated close to or inside the organs they supply nerves to, playing a role in the autonomic nervous system.
